Which of the following situations are examples of erosion? Select two.

Hail falling on weak rocks causes them to break apart.

Freezing ice creates cracks in rocks.

Waves crash along a shoreline and carry away sand and other small particles from the beach.

An avalanche on a glacier carries rocks and stones from the top of the mountain to the bottom.

- Waves crash along a shoreline and carry away sand and other small particles from the beach. (erosion)
- An avalanche on a glacier carries rocks and stones from the top of the mountain to the bottom. (erosion)

The other two describe weathering (breaking rocks in place), not the transport that defines erosion.
